Abstract: Hydro propagation is a novel strategy for plant multiplication, and essential for sustainable agriculture. This approach does not require any soil at all; plant portions especially plant cuttings are simply immersed in nutrient-rich water solutions. It has many advantages including root development, water conservation, and effective nutrient delivery.
